The client has a secret, which needs to be known to both the adapter (application) and the Keycloak server. Focus on the new OAuth2 stack in Spring Security 5 Learn Spring As a result, the reactive streams specification is semantically equivalent to the Java Flow library, introduced in Java 9. ; Data access objects (DAOs) that provide methods that your app can use to query, update, insert, It uses Reactor Netty as the HTTP client library. Along with Java, it's also available for Node.js, .Net, Python, Ruby, etc. You can use these functions for authentication and authorization for any Internet services. pulsar-client and pulsar-client-admin shade dependencies via maven-shade-plugin to avoid conflicts of the underlying dependency packages (such as Netty). Returning floats and doubles as BigDecimal. Tokens: Java library for conveniently verifying and storing OAuth 2.0 service access tokens. This name is only shown in the Google Cloud console. Note that the "json path" syntax uses Groovy's GPath notation and is not to be confused with Jayway's JsonPath syntax.. Theres a Java client library for the Admin REST API that makes it easy to use from Java. Discover Unirest - a lightweight HTTP client library. Example using Java Client Registration API; 5.8. The precision of the location returned by this call is determined by the permission setting you For example: import com.google.api.client.googleapis.auth.oauth2.GoogleCredential; import Session ID is a unique string, used to recognize individual visitor between visits. Theres a Java client library for the Admin REST API that makes it easy to use from Java. angular-oauth2-oidc. google-auth-library-java supports a wide range of authentication types; see the project's README for how to use credentials with google-http-client and javadoc for more details.. google-api-java recommends using the google-auth-library-java library to authenticate HTTPS requests. Sending a Google issued OAuth2 token to a non-Google service could result in this token being stolen and used to impersonate the client to Google services. Focus on the new OAuth2 stack in Spring Security 5 Learn Spring As a result, the reactive streams specification is semantically equivalent to the Java Flow library, introduced in Java 9. But, if clients web browser doesnt support cookies or visitor has disabled cookies in web browsers settings, we cant store session id on clients machine. Purpose: This document explains how to use the GoogleCredential utility class to do OAuth 2.0 authorization with Google services. The JavaScript client library handles the response from Google's authorization server. In the Name field, type a name for the credential. Click Application type > Desktop app. Returning floats and doubles as BigDecimal. OAuth 2.0 Protocol. Click Create. ; Data entities that represent tables in your app's database. Generating the API clients. OidcClient is a OpenID Connect/OAuth 2.0 client library for native desktop/mobile applications; Target Environment: OpenID Connect (OIDC) and OAuth2 protocol support for browser-based JavaScript applications; Target Environment: JavaScript clients; Java 1.8 PingFederate SDK provides all dependent libraries and ant CLI. DefaultAzureCredential and Discover Unirest - a lightweight HTTP client library. This is required to obtain the necessary OAuth access token to call the Microsoft Graph. This interface contains all methods required by an application in order to establish a connection to the server, send and receive messages. Authorization: Basic Base64Encode(< your client id >:< your client secret >) Notice the : in the middle. Click Create. After you obtain the client email address and private key from the API Console, use the Google APIs Client Library for Java to create a GoogleCredential object from the service account's credentials and the scopes your application needs access to. Once you have created the Location Services client you can get the last known location of a user's device. To override the default instance class, use the instance_class setting in your app's app.yaml file. When your app is connected to these you can use the fused location provider's getLastLocation() method to retrieve the device location. Room generates all the necessary code to update the LiveData object when a database is updated. But, if clients web browser doesnt support cookies or visitor has disabled cookies in web browsers settings, we cant store session id on clients machine. This document describes OAuth 2.0, when to use it, how to acquire client IDs, and how to use it with the Google API Client Library for .NET. Summary: To access protected data stored on Google services, use OAuth 2.0 for Your Google Workspace add-on project can directly connect to many Google products with Apps Script's built-in and advanced services. Overview. The Google Auth Library Node.js Client API Reference documentation also contains samples.. When using the Paho library, the first thing we need to do in order to send and/or receive messages from an MQTT broker is to obtain an implementation of the IMqttClient interface. In this tutorial, we'll introduce Jedis, a client library in Java for Redis. OAuth 2.0 is the authorization protocol used by Google APIs. Purpose: This document explains how to use the GoogleCredential utility class to do OAuth 2.0 authorization with Google services. The OAuth client created screen appears, showing your new Client ID and Client secret. csdnit,1999,,it. Focus on the new OAuth2 stack in Spring Security 5 Learn Spring As a result, the reactive streams specification is semantically equivalent to the Java Flow library, introduced in Java 9. Java. Already prepared for the upcoming OAuth 2.1. For more details about Keycloak adapter and OAuth2 flows see Securing Applications and Services Guide. ; Data access objects (DAOs) that provide methods that your app can use to query, update, insert, The latest version of the Pulsar Java client library is available via Maven Central. Overview. Parameter Description; response_type Required: OAuth grant type. For instructions on using GoogleCredential to do OAuth 2.0 authorization with Google services, see Using OAuth 2.0 For information about the generic OAuth 2.0 functions that we provide, see OAuth 2.0 and the Google OAuth Client Library for Java. Inventory Service. Click Create. The generated code runs the query asynchronously on a background thread when These software listings are packaged by Bitnami. OidcClient is a OpenID Connect/OAuth 2.0 client library for native desktop/mobile applications; Target Environment: OpenID Connect (OIDC) and OAuth2 protocol support for browser-based JavaScript applications; Target Environment: JavaScript clients; Java 1.8 PingFederate SDK provides all dependent libraries and ant CLI. The JavaScript client library handles the response from Google's authorization server. Environment Variables. You can use these functions for authentication and authorization for any Internet services. Set this to code. The Room persistence library supports observable queries, which return LiveData objects. It's driven by a keystore-based data structure to persist data, and can be used as a database, cache, message broker, etc. For instructions on using GoogleCredential to do OAuth 2.0 authorization with Google services, see Using OAuth 2.0 with the Google API Client In line with the OAuth2 specification, apart from our Client, which is the focus subject of this tutorial, we naturally need an Authorization Server and Resource Server.. We can use well-known authorization providers, like Google or Github. If you set a listener to monitor changes in the current user's sign-in state, that function is called when the user grants the The default value is ['code'] Note: All credential implementations in the Azure Identity library are threadsafe, and a single credential instance can be used to create multiple service clients. The generated code runs the query asynchronously on a background thread when needed. Light OAuth2 - The fastest, lightest and cloud native OAuth 2.0 microservices; Pac4j; Keycloak; Nimbus; If you would like to add a library, you can edit this page. Our client libraries follow the Node.js release schedule.Libraries are compatible with all current active and maintenance versions of Node.js. registerConfig. Supported Node.js Versions. You can also access non-Google APIs and services. jsrsasign for validating token signature and for hashing; Identity Server for testing with an .NET/.NET Core Backend; Keycloak (Redhat) for testing with Java Auth0 Click OK. These software listings are packaged by Bitnami. google-auth-library-java supports a wide range of authentication types; see the project's README for how to use credentials with google-http-client and javadoc for more details.. The second generation runtimes that use this specification are: Python 3, Java 11, Node.js, PHP 7, Ruby, and Go 1.12+. tip. In the Name field, type a name for the credential. To override the default instance class, use the instance_class setting in your app's app.yaml file. Base64 encode the resultant string (tip: run echo : | base64 and check out the Base64 encoding documentation for more detail). Support for OAuth 2 and OpenId Connect (OIDC) in Angular. Take your Client ID and join it to your Client Secret with a colon. Click Application type > Desktop app. DefaultAzureCredential and In line with the OAuth2 specification, apart from our Client, which is the focus subject of this tutorial, we naturally need an Authorization Server and Resource Server.. We can use well-known authorization providers, like Google or Github. registerConfig. This is the traditional method described in the OAuth2 specification. Returning floats and doubles as BigDecimal. The OAuth client created screen appears, showing your new Client ID and Client secret. The client has a secret, which needs to be known to both the adapter (application) and the Keycloak server. Observable queries are written as part of a Database Access Object (DAO). Base64 encode the resultant string (tip: run echo : | base64 and check out the Base64 encoding documentation for more detail). A client_secrets.json file is a JSON formatted file containing the client ID, client secret, and other OAuth 2.0 parameters. Additional resources. Room generates all the necessary code to update the LiveData object when a database is updated. ; Data entities that represent tables in your app's database. Here is an example client_secrets.json file for a web application: JS Client Library. Authentication. OAuth 2.0 Protocol. This is required to obtain the necessary OAuth access token to call the Microsoft Graph. This name is only shown in the Google Cloud console. Credits. For information about the generic OAuth 2.0 functions that we provide, see OAuth 2.0 and the Google OAuth Client Library for Java. Vert.x Session Handler state by default uses a cookie to store session ID. In this step you will integrate the Azure Identity client library for Java into the application and configure authentication for the Microsoft Graph SDK for Java. Paho comes out of the box with two Vert.x Session Handler state by default uses a cookie to store session ID. There are three major components in Room: The database class that holds the database and serves as the main access point for the underlying connection to your app's persisted data. Click Create. jsrsasign for validating token signature and for hashing; Identity Server for testing with an .NET/.NET Core Backend; Keycloak (Redhat) for testing with Java Auth0 To better understand the role of the OAuth2 Client, we can also use our own servers, with an implementation available here. Already prepared for the upcoming OAuth 2.1. Note: equalTo and hasItems are Hamcrest matchers which you should statically import from org.hamcrest.Matchers. Click OK. The generated code runs the query asynchronously on a background thread when needed. Our client libraries follow the Node.js release schedule.Libraries are compatible with all current active and maintenance versions of Node.js. Overview. Once you have created the Location Services client you can get the last known location of a user's device. You should get familiar with the protocol by reading the following links: The OAuth 2.0 Authorization Protocol Discover Unirest - a lightweight HTTP client library. It's driven by a keystore-based data structure to persist data, and can be used as a database, cache, message broker, etc. ; Data access objects (DAOs) that provide methods that your app can use to query, update, insert, Install the Google APIs Client Library for Python (google-api-python-client) Register your application with Google so that it can use the OAuth 2.0 protocol to authorize access to user data. This document describes OAuth 2.0, when to use it, how to acquire client IDs, and how to use it with the Google API Client Library for .NET. The Google Auth Library Node.js Client API Reference documentation also contains samples.. The Java runtimes use more memory to run your app than other runtimes. This interface contains all methods required by an application in order to establish a connection to the server, send and receive messages. There are three major components in Room: The database class that holds the database and serves as the main access point for the underlying connection to your app's persisted data. The Google APIs client library for .NET uses client_secrets.json files for storing the client_id, client_secret, and other OAuth 2.0 parameters. Click Create Credentials > OAuth client ID. Base64 encode the resultant string (tip: run echo : | base64 and check out the Base64 encoding documentation for more detail). In this tutorial, we'll introduce Jedis, a client library in Java for Redis. In this step you will integrate the Azure Identity client library for Java into the application and configure authentication for the Microsoft Graph SDK for Java. To use OAuth 2.0 steps with this script, you'll need to create a client_secrets.json file that contains information from the API Console . The latest version of the Pulsar Java client library is available via Maven Central. Supported Node.js Versions. Parameter Description; response_type Required: OAuth grant type. csdnit,1999,,it. The default value is ['code'] The Java runtimes use more memory to run your app than other runtimes. angular-oauth2-oidc. Example using Java Client Registration API; 5.8. Paho comes out of the box with two Primary components. Purpose: This document describes the generic OAuth 2.0 functions offered by the Google OAuth Client Library for Java. In the Name field, type a name for the credential. Focus on the new OAuth2 stack in Spring Security 5 Learn Spring Unirest is a lightweight HTTP client library from Mashape. Generating the API clients requires git and Python The respective trademarks mentioned in the offerings are owned by the respective companies, and use of them does not imply any affiliation or endorsement. To override the default instance class, use the instance_class setting in your app's app.yaml file. Session ID is a unique string, used to recognize individual visitor between visits. The Google APIs client library for .NET uses client_secrets.json files for storing the client_id, client_secret, and other OAuth 2.0 parameters. The latest version of the Pulsar Java client library is available via Maven Central. Credentials can be chained together to be tried in turn until one succeeds using the ChainedTokenCredential; see chaining credentials for details.. Java. This is the traditional method described in the OAuth2 specification. Authentication. Get the last known location. Sending a Google issued OAuth2 token to a non-Google service could result in this token being stolen and used to impersonate the client to Google services. Vert.x Session Handler state by default uses a cookie to store session ID. Your Google Workspace add-on project can directly connect to many Google products with Apps Script's built-in and advanced services. You can configure Rest Assured and JsonPath to return BigDecimal's instead of float and double A client_secrets.json file is a JSON formatted file containing the client ID, client secret, and other OAuth 2.0 parameters. Purpose: This document describes the generic OAuth 2.0 functions offered by the Google OAuth Client Library for Java. To use OAuth 2.0 steps with this script, you'll need to create a client_secrets.json file that contains information from the API Console . License: Proprietary; Click OK. Focus on the new OAuth2 stack in Spring Security 5 Learn Spring Unirest is a lightweight HTTP client library from Mashape. Note that the "json path" syntax uses Groovy's GPath notation and is not to be confused with Jayway's JsonPath syntax.. ; Data entities that represent tables in your app's database. issuer - (string) same as in authorization config; serviceConfiguration - (object) same as in authorization config; redirectUrls - (array) REQUIRED specifies all of the redirect urls that your client will use for authentication; responseTypes - (array) an array that specifies which OAuth 2.0 response types your client will use. To better understand the role of the OAuth2 Client, we can also use our own servers, with an implementation available here. JS Client Library. The Google Auth Library Node.js Client API Reference documentation also contains samples.. This interface contains all methods required by an application in order to establish a connection to the server, send and receive messages. Tokens: Java library for conveniently verifying and storing OAuth 2.0 service access tokens. Paho comes out of the box with two Room generates all the necessary code to update the LiveData object when a database is updated. Summary: To access protected data stored on Google services, use OAuth 2.0 for Tokens: Java library for conveniently verifying and storing OAuth 2.0 service access tokens. To use the latest version, add the pulsar-client library to your build configuration. The respective trademarks mentioned in the offerings are owned by the respective companies, and use of them does not imply any affiliation or endorsement. Have a look at a few Java libraries that allow you to upload and download files through STFP. It's driven by a keystore-based data structure to persist data, and can be used as a database, cache, message broker, etc. Take your Client ID and join it to your Client Secret with a colon. Generating the API clients requires git and Python Click Create Credentials > OAuth client ID. Generating the API clients. Authentication. You can use these functions for authentication and authorization for any Internet services. Click Application type > Desktop app. If you set a listener to monitor changes in the current user's sign-in state, that function is called when the user grants the This name is only shown in the Google Cloud console. (represented by OAuth2 Client Credentials Flow). OAuth 2.0 is the authorization protocol used by Google APIs. You can also access non-Google APIs and services. Environment Variables. Theres a Java client library for the Admin REST API that makes it easy to use from Java. google-api-java recommends using the google-auth-library-java library to authenticate HTTPS requests. Observable queries are written as part of a Database Access Object (DAO). Overview. Note: All credential implementations in the Azure Identity library are threadsafe, and a single credential instance can be used to create multiple service clients. The Room persistence library supports observable queries, which return LiveData objects. When using the Paho library, the first thing we need to do in order to send and/or receive messages from an MQTT broker is to obtain an implementation of the IMqttClient interface. It uses Reactor Netty as the HTTP client library. Summary: To access protected data stored on Google services, use OAuth 2.0 for Supported Node.js Versions. Click Application type > Desktop app. Credits. The second generation runtimes that use this specification are: Python 3, Java 11, Node.js, PHP 7, Ruby, and Go 1.12+. If you are using an end-of-life version of Node.js, we recommend that you update as soon as The default value is ['code'] Session ID is a unique string, used to recognize individual visitor between visits.